Energy of one photon of radiant energy is 15 keV. Then this radiation belongs to ……. Parts of electromagnetic waves.

A

ultraviolet

B

gamma waves

C

X - rays

D

infrared

Text Solution

Verified by Experts

The correct Answer is:
C

Energy of one photon of given radiation is
`E = (hc)/(lambda)`
`therefore lambda = (hc)/(E )`
`= (6.625xx10^(-34)xx3xx10^(8))/((15xx10^(3))(1.6xx10^(-19)))`
`=0.8281xx10^(-10)m=0.8281 Å`
`rArr` Above wavelength corresponds to X - rays in the electromagnetic spectrum.
